溫馨提示×

format sql對性能有影響嗎

sql
小樊
83
2024-08-06 02:34:12
欄目: 云計算

SQL的格式對性能的影響并不直接,但是在某些情況下可能會對性能產(chǎn)生一定的影響:

  1. 可讀性:良好的SQL格式可以增加代碼的可讀性,使得開發(fā)人員更容易理解和維護(hù)代碼,從而提高開發(fā)效率。但是過于復(fù)雜的格式可能會導(dǎo)致代碼冗長,影響執(zhí)行效率。

  2. 查詢優(yōu)化:SQL的格式可能會影響數(shù)據(jù)庫查詢優(yōu)化器的執(zhí)行計劃生成。良好的格式可以幫助優(yōu)化器更好地理解查詢意圖,生成更優(yōu)化的執(zhí)行計劃。然而,繁瑣的格式可能會使得優(yōu)化器難以理解查詢,導(dǎo)致生成較差的執(zhí)行計劃。

  3. 索引使用:SQL的格式可能會影響數(shù)據(jù)庫的索引使用情況。良好的格式可以幫助數(shù)據(jù)庫引擎更好地利用索引進(jìn)行查詢優(yōu)化,提高查詢性能。但是不恰當(dāng)?shù)母袷娇赡軙?dǎo)致索引失效,影響查詢性能。

總的來說,SQL的格式對性能的影響并不是直接的,但在一定情況下可以通過良好的格式來優(yōu)化查詢性能。因此,在編寫SQL時,需要根據(jù)實際情況選擇合適的格式,避免過度復(fù)雜或不規(guī)范的格式影響查詢性能。

0